BMS signs MoU with BDA
Officials during the signing ceremony.

The Bahrain Medical Society (BMS) has sign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) with the BDA for medical and scientific training and conferences to enhance cooperation by developing a comprehensive agenda for continuous medical education.

The MoU includes advanced and accredited courses in various medical specialties, workshops, and lectures covering the latest medical developments and innovations.

Further, the collaboration involves creating educational programs for students and specialists in diverse medical fields and strengthening joint efforts to advance the realm of medicine in the Kingdom of Bahrain.

Dr. Amer Al Derazi, President of the Bahrain Medical Society, stated that, “This Memorandum of Understanding underscores our ongoing and shared dedication to offering inclusive opportunities for every medical professional, encompassing students, trainees, and seasoned practitioners alike. These opportunities are designed to enhance their academic journeys, provide hands-on practical experience, and impart valuable knowledge in the fields of medical and health sciences.”

The MoU outlines collaborative efforts between the Bahrain Medical Society and the BDA to initiate a series of new medical conferences and exhibitions. This partnership also leverages BDA’s expertise in organizing and managing prestigious medical events within the Kingdom.

The joint endeavors are directed towards organizing and promoting high-level medical conferences held annually in Bahrain, these conferences aim to attract medical experts and specialists from across the globe, bolstering Bahrain’s standing as a leading hub for healthcare and medical research.

Dr. Ahmed Shahda, CEO of BDA, said that, “This MoU signifies our dedication to establishing a fruitful partnership aimed at implementing a structured continuing medical education agenda in Bahrain. Through this collaboration, we aim to equip new students and doctors with expertise, enrich their practical knowledge, and bolster their future professional growth.”

“This underscores our commitment to enhancing Bahrain’s global standing as a premier hub for medical training and organizing high-value medical conferences with leading scientific content,” Dr. Shahda added.
